    Hi apt - so this account from the Halifax is not available now but will be in Feb? Does it have a minimum monthly deposit? Their High Interest Current Account looks quite good at the moment but, your £5 per month regardless would work out a better deal so might hold out for it.
    Thanks.


    Yes you have to pay in £1,000 per month to get the £5. According to the press release:
    'For the new account, credit interest will be replaced by set net cash payments after tax of £5 per month irrespective of balance when accounts are funded with £1,000 a month. Traditional arranged and unarranged overdraft fees and interest rates will be replaced with a daily fee. The Halifax Reward Current Account will be launched 9th February 2009. '
